Understanding Bothell’s Real Estate Market
Bothell’s real estate market is characterized by its dynamic growth and competitive nature. As a homeowner in this vibrant community, you need to be aware of the market conditions that affect your selling strategy. The area’s proximity to tech hubs like Seattle and Redmond makes it attractive to buyers, which can influence home values and demand.
Market Trends and Home Values
The Pacific Northwest, including Bothell, has seen a steady increase in home values over recent years. This trend is fueled by a strong job market and desirable living conditions. To maximize your sale, you need an agent who understands these trends and can leverage them to your advantage. A skilled agent will analyze comparable sales, or “comps,” to set a competitive listing price that attracts buyers while ensuring you receive top dollar.
Timing Considerations
Timing is another critical factor in selling your home. The best time to list can vary based on market conditions, but generally, spring and early summer are peak seasons. An experienced agent will advise you on the optimal timing based on current market data and buyer behavior, ensuring your home stands out when competition is highest.
How to Choose the Right Real Estate Agent
Selecting the right real estate agent involves more than just a quick Google search.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ing an agent to sell your Bothell home.
Reviews and Recommendations
Start by gathering reviews and recommendations. Look for agents with consistently positive feedback from past clients. Sites like Zillow and Realtor.com offer reviews that can give you insight into an agent’s track record and client satisfaction. Personal recommendations from friends or family can also be invaluable.
Sales Data and Performance
An agent’s sales data is a strong indicator of their ability to sell homes effectively. Investigate their recent sales in your area to understand their experience with properties similar to yours. Consider their average days on market and whether they typically sell above or below the asking price. This data will help you gauge their negotiating skills and market knowledge.
Local Expertise
Local expertise is crucial in a competitive market like Bothell. A knowledgeable agent will be familiar with neighborhood nuances, school districts, and community developments that can affect your home’s value. They can also provide insights into what local buyers are looking for and how to position your home to meet those demands.
Preparing Your Home for Sale
Once you’ve chosen an agent, preparing your home for sale is the next step. This process involves several key strategies to make your property appealing to potential buyers.
Staging and Presentation
Staging is an effective way to showcase your home’s potential. A professional stager can highlight your home’s best features, creating an inviting atmosphere that resonates with buyers. Simple updates like fresh paint, decluttering, and landscaping can also make a significant difference in your home’s presentation.
Pricing Strategy
Setting the right price is crucial. Your agent will conduct a comparative market analysis to determine a competitive price that attracts buyers while maximizing your return. Pricing too high can deter buyers, while pricing too low can leave money on the table. Trust your agent’s expertise to find the sweet spot.
Marketing and Exposure
Effective marketing is essential to reach potential buyers. Your agent should offer a comprehensive marketing plan that includes online listings, professional photography, virtual tours, and open houses. In today’s digital age, a strong online presence is critical to capturing buyer interest.

What should I look for in a real estate agent’s contract?
Ensure the contract outlines commission rates, listing duration, and marketing plans. Review terms for clarity and fairness.
How can I increase my home’s value before selling?
Consider minor renovations, such as kitchen upgrades or bathroom improvements, that offer a high return on investment.
Is it worth hiring a professional photographer for my listing?
Yes, professional photography can significantly enhance your home’s online appeal, attracting more potential buyers.
